The phased development, currently 700,000 s/f and expected to total approximately 1.2 million square feet across two buildings upon completion, complements AMB's active northern New Jersey pipeline. Located at 8000 Quarry Road in Lower Macungie Township in Allentown, Pa., off of Exit 49 on 1-78, AMB I-78 Distribution Center is a 700,000 s/f warehouse.
